ELECTION.
The'"election for Stockton-on-Tees' seat m the House of Commons, rendered vacant through the resignation of Mr Joseph Dodds, took place to-day, when Sir Horace Davey, a Gladstone Liberal, was returned by a majority of 395 over the Unionist candidate.
